How do you access a cs file/class from javascript

I’ve been working with javascript in unity3d this whole time. There is a cs class I want to use that I found on CodeProject. How do I set that up. I tried importing it and dropping it onto a game object but it said that the namespace or class does not match the file name. Here is the cs code I want to use.

In this particular instance, you need to place this script in the StandardAssets folder. This will cause the class to be compiled before normal code. Thus giving your .js files to the statistics.statistics() class.

Personally, I would not use the namespace in it unless it is just something that you need.
